Java文件表管理
在Java开发过程中,文件表的管理是至关重要的,一个良好的文件表管理策略可以提升代码的可读性、可维护性和性能,以下是对Java文件表管理的详细介绍。

文件命名规范
- 一致性:确保所有文件命名遵循一致的风格,例如驼峰式(camelCase)或下划线命名法(snake_case)。
- 描述性:文件名应能够描述文件的内容或用途,避免使用过于简短或难以理解的名称。
- 大小写:保持文件名的大小写一致性,通常建议使用小写字母。
文件组织结构
- 模块化:将代码按照功能模块进行组织,每个模块对应一个目录。
- 层次结构:使用层次结构来组织文件,便于查找和维护。
- 命名约定:目录名应与模块名保持一致,便于理解。
管理
- 代码规范:遵循Java代码规范,保持代码风格的一致性。
- 注释:在文件开头添加版权信息、版本号和简要描述,并在关键代码块添加注释。
- 代码复用:避免重复代码,使用类、接口或方法进行复用。
版本控制
- Git:使用Git进行版本控制,记录代码的变更历史。
- 分支管理:合理使用分支,避免合并冲突。
- 代码审查:定期进行代码审查,确保代码质量。
文件访问权限
- 私有化:将私有变量和方法封装在类内部,避免外部访问。
- 权限控制:使用Java的访问修饰符(public、protected、default、private)来控制访问权限。
- 异常处理:合理使用异常处理机制,避免因权限问题导致的程序崩溃。
文件存储与备份
- 存储介质:选择稳定可靠的存储介质,如SSD或NAS。
- 备份策略:定期进行数据备份,以防数据丢失。
- 文件压缩:对于大量文件,可以使用压缩工具进行压缩,节省存储空间。
文件性能优化
- 文件读写:合理使用文件读写操作,避免频繁的磁盘I/O。
- 文件缓存:使用文件缓存技术,提高文件访问速度。
- 文件压缩:对于不常修改的文件,可以使用压缩技术,减少存储空间。
Java文件表的管理是一个复杂而细致的过程,需要开发者具备良好的编程习惯和团队协作精神,通过遵循上述规范,可以有效提升代码质量,降低维护成本,提高开发效率。



















